Area Sales Manager
Job Description
The Area Sales Manager role for HHM Hotels (NYC Corporate) focuses on managing a portfolio of hotel accounts, driving revenue growth, and pursuing both existing and new business within a hybrid in-office/remote environment.
Responsibilities
- Oversee a cluster of hotels and maximize revenue by selling all facets of the properties to existing, past, and prospective clients.
- Manage business transient and group opportunities, ensuring solicitation and closing steps are completed and properly documented.
- Actively solicit corporations for inclusion in their hotel travel program through personal calls, site inspections, tele-prospecting and email-prospecting, blitzing, and sales trips to assigned territories.
- Negotiate, contract, and monitor account agreements and productivity. Ensure rates committed are competitive and yield maximum profitability, including annual rate negotiations for renewals and ongoing acquisition of new accounts and group business in all terms.
- Build and maintain consistent volume from existing corporate accounts and travel agents; sustain good relationships with corporate travel managers, procurement officers, business travel agents, and other decision makers and influencers.
- Participate in trade shows and industry functions as directed.
- Create strategic sales action plans addressing the direct needs of the segment and the hotel.
